Chapter Two

 

“Alexa’s here,” Janet said as she opened the reception hall doors.

Alexa walked right in and greeted everyone with a big smile on her face. She was wearing a tight black dress and six-inch high heels but she wore the little outfit with pride. She knew she had an amazing figure and with all eyes on her she knew she stole the moment. It was the perfect entrance.

She waved at Janet and then walked on to greet Old Jim, who was still staring at her with a warm look of affection.

“Have a happy retirement,” Alexa told him as she hugged him and kissed him on the cheeks. She then handed him a small box, neatly gift wrapped with a pink bow on top, and took a seat right beside him. “I’ll miss all our conversations over lunch.”

“I’ll miss them too,” he replied as he began opening the gift. “Now I’ll be stuck at home watching reruns of shows older than I am.”

Alexa laughed and watched the old man. She had given him a locket with their pictures inside. The look on his face was something she’d never forget.

“You’re so sweet, my dear,” Jim said as tears began to well up around his eyes. “I will miss you.”

“I miss you already,” Alexa told him. She then looked up and observed the people going about, dining and chatting while the company president, Denver, was at the podium talking about all the good times he’s had with Jim. Alexa flagged a waitress passing by and took a glass of wine. It was a tad bit too sweet but still delicious and warmed her to the bone.

Jim then tapped her on the shoulder, “Have you met the guy they hired to take my place?”

“No, not yet,” Alexa answered as she smacked her lips and placed the glass down on the table. “I hear he’s really good, though.”

Jim raised an eyebrow and nodded, “I have to agree, he is. He used to work for that Japanese electronics company and pulled them back up just four months after they declared bankruptcy. Right before Denver pulled him to our side he was also in negotiations to work for Apple.”

“Impressive,” Alexa shrugged. All old guys that had some sliver of intelligence could succeed in this field. “I mean, he has got to have a large list of triumphs at his age, right?”

“Oh, he isn’t an old wolf,” Jim said to her surprise. “Gary’s twenty-eight or twenty-nine, I think.”

What? That was a shocking blow for Alexa’s mind. “Wait, you mean he’s my age?”

“Can’t believe it?” Jim asked. He then pointed to the direction right behind her, “You better believe it, little lady, he’s here now.”

Alexa spun around and saw a man standing five feet behind her, holding a wine glass and chatting with some of her officemates. He was lean and tall, roughly six feet and three inches if she were to guess, and had a nice tan that went with the autumn-brown color of his hair. He had a neatly trimmed beard and thin, sharp lips. He almost looked Mediterranean if not for the deep blue hue of his eyes and the New York accent.

“That’s him?” Alexa silently mouthed to Old Jim. Jim nodded back and then raised a hand to call Gary to their table. Alexa panicked and tried to put Jim’s hand down but the young Vice President-elect had already noticed and immediately took a seat right beside her.

“Gary de Saint, meet Alexa Summers,” Jim introduced one to the other.

Alexa shook Gary’s hand, “Wow, that’s a grip.”

“Sorry,” Gary said, all the while his eyes locked onto hers. “I’m just used to giving more pressure.”

That was a weird thing to say, Alexa thought. Maybe he likes to work on cars. “Congratulations on the new position.”

“Congratulations that I retired,” Old Jim butt in. All three laughed.

“He is right, though,” Gary commented as they listed to the speech. “I wouldn’t be here without Jim letting go of his seat.”

Denver then called out Jim to give a speech of his own. Old Jim looked back at Alexa and Gary, gave them a wink and then wobbled his way up to the podium where he began greeting everyone and thanking everyone for attending.

“I’m going to miss that old man,” Alexa told Gary.

“I hear he was nice,” Gary said. “I guess now we’re going to be working together.”

Alexa sipped her wine and looked back at him, “Yes, I guess we are. I hope you got the files I sent in two days ago.”

“I did,” he replied. “I already went through them. You do amazing work. It’s no wonder Jim managed to get by even at his age. You should take some credit.”

She laughed at the suggestion, “Nobody credits the secretary.”

“Secretaries have their own rewards,” Gary said in a sly tone which quickly got her to gaze at him in wonder. “Everyone needs a reward now and then, especially when being as diligent as you.”

“Show me,” Alexa told him. “I haven’t met a single person who knows how to give me what I want.”

Gary smirked in amusement and said, “What do you want?”

Alexa leaned in closer and whispered to him, “Everything.”
